The influence of streaming and content creators on pc gaming continues to grow, redefining how players experience games. Platforms like Twitch, YouTube and Discord have created a social ecosystem where watching, learning and interacting are integral to gameplay. Players no longer just play games-they share, comment and collaborate in ways that shape both community trends and development priorities.
Content creators often guide purchasing decisions. Streamers demonstrate gameplay mechanics, review upcoming releases and showcase hidden or indie titles, giving audiences insight before they commit. Viral clips and TikTok highlights spread rapidly, creating instant buzz around a game’s features or unique moments. Developers monitor these reactions to refine mechanics, balance challenges or introduce new features that match player expectations.
Virtual events such as in-game concerts, branded worlds or timed challenges expand engagement beyond traditional play. These experiences not only entertain but also connect communities, generating content that circulates across multiple platforms. Gamers follow these events closely, often discussing strategies and sharing footage in real time. Influencers act as intermediaries, translating events into accessible and shareable content for audiences of all sizes.
The social aspect of streaming strengthens community bonds. Viewers interact with creators and other fans, forming friendships that sometimes rival offline connections. Discord servers and forum threads extend these discussions, allowing players to dive deeper into tactics, lore and cooperative experiences. In some cases streamers’ commentary and live reactions directly influence gameplay updates and balance patches.
Monetization and support mechanisms also shape content creation trends. Subscribers, donations and sponsorships allow creators to invest more in high quality setups and consistent production. This drives higher engagement as viewers expect polished streams with clear audio, smooth video and interactive overlays. The accessibility of streaming tools has broadened participation. Amateur creators can reach niche audiences, while established personalities reach millions. Tools like OBS integrated overlays and AI assisted moderation streamline production, making it easier for players to share content without extensive technical knowledge. This democratization ensures a continuous flow of perspectives and trends that keep the gaming ecosystem vibrant.
Competitive games see amplified effects. Streamers broadcast tournaments provide live analysis and share tips that directly affect player behavior. This creates feedback loops where community strategies and techniques evolve rapidly. Esports and high level play become more visible, attracting sponsorships and engaging fans who might otherwise remain on the sidelines.
Cross platform content integration further enhances influence. Clips from Twitch often migrate to YouTube or social media, reaching audiences who may not be active gamers. These short shareable moments create trends, spark debates and increase exposure for both mainstream and indie titles. The result is a culture where games, creators and communities are interconnected each amplifying the other’s reach and impact.
Finally, content creators foster diversity and inclusivity. Streamers of different backgrounds highlight perspectives that enrich discussions around gaming, encouraging representation in both characters and narratives. Audiences are exposed to various playstyles and approaches, broadening appreciation for different genres and gameplay mechanics.
Streaming and influencers are central to pc gaming in 2025. Their impact shapes what players discover, how communities interact and how developers evolve their games. Understanding these dynamics helps gamers engage more fully and anticipate trends in both content and gameplay.
